Congratulations to the House Recast by Studio Ben Allen for being the overall winner of Don’t Move, Improve! 2021.

The House Recast is a spatially rich project to create an extension to a house in Haringey. Studio Ben Allen were encouraged by the client to use the project as a testbed for ideas. The architects used the house as a vehicle to push the boundaries of off-site fabrication – something that they felt was lacking in smaller-scale residential projects.

The scheme is also an exemplary case for a small, emerging practice investigating the advantages and limitations of using concrete.

‘I love that house’ – Kunle Barker, Judge.

‘It had a real coherence to it, and it had that relationship with the old. This felt like a really coherent building. It wasn’t just an extension; it was a route through the building, and it was spatially really interesting. It worked incredibly well, architecturally‘ – Tom Foxall, Judge.

Congratulations to Terrazzo Studio by Sonn Studio for winning the ‘WFH design of the year’ award, sponsored by Day True Architectural Interiors! The prize celebrates spaces that can adapt and cater for changing functions and unique needs of the users.

The Terrazzo Studio is a striking end of garden studio and workshop in , designed and self-built by the architect. The project aimed to add an additional area of work, living and creative space to a one-bedroom garden flat. The build resulted in a tropical oasis within a Victorian terrace street, consisting of a studio space that doubles as a guest bedroom and a hidden functional workshop to the rear.

Congratulations to Mountain View by Can Architects for winning this year’s ‘Unique Character Prize’! The prize is awarded to the design that shows true originality and creates its own individual personality or style.

Mountain View is a radical transformation of an Edwardian semi-detached house into a colourful family home topped with a stage set mountain. The house is influenced by the Soane Museum and other cultural pointers, including a rollercoaster and a scene from the film .

Congratulations to ER Residence by Studio Hallett Ike for winning the ‘Best Project under £100K’!

A ground-floor flat in an existing Victorian terraced house in North London, ER Residence is architect Studio Hallett Ike’s first project – and until recently their own accommodation – in Haringey, north London. The design considerately adds a much-needed bedroom and sociable dining room, as part of an extensive refurbishment and extension.

With a muted colour palette and an emphasis on natural materials throughout, the apartment retains many original period features, contrasting against the parred back contemporary additions.
